04 2021 档案
摘要:char * strcpy(char *dst,const char *src) { if((dst==NULL)||(src==NULL)) return NULL; char *ret = dst; //[1] while ((*dst++=*src++)!='\0'); //[2]src内的值
阅读全文
摘要:strcpy()函数是C语言中的一个复制字符串的库函数,以下将详细解释说明一下: · 函数声明以及实现代码 char *strcpy(char *dst, const char *src);char * strcpy(char *dst,const char *src) { if((dst==NUL
阅读全文
摘要:#include <stdio.h> #include <stdlib.h> int main() { char ch; /*、putchar() a、 putchar函数的格式:putchar(ch) (其中ch可以是一个字符变量或常量,也可以是一个转义字符) b、putchar函数的作用:向终端
阅读全文
摘要:char *pstr;//野指针:造成非法内存访问,会出现段错误,cmd窗口闪退 pstr = (char *)malloc(128); memset(pstr,'\0',128); pstr初始化对象 初始化成什么字符 空间大小,把每个元素都初始化为'\0' char readBuf[128] =
阅读全文
摘要:指针变量的典型及含义 定义整型变量; int a; 定义p为指向整型数据的指针变量.int *p; 定义整型数组a,它有5个元素;int array[5]; 定义指针数组p,它由4个指向整型数据的指针元素组成.int *p[4]; p为指向包含4个元素的一维数组的指针变量.int (*p)[4];
阅读全文
摘要:1,关于malloc以及相关的几个函数 #include <stdlib.h>(Linux下) void *malloc(size_t size); void free(void *ptr); void *calloc(size_t nmemb, size_t size); void *reallo
阅读全文
摘要:
阅读全文
摘要:2021-04-09 一、格式字符 1.%d格式符。它的作用是将其对应的表达式的值按照十进制整数方式输出。 2.%x格式符。它的作用是将其对应的表达式的值按照十六进制整数方式输出。 3.%c格式符。它的作用是将其对应的表达式的值按照字符方式进行输出。 4. %s格式符。它的作用是输出一个字符串。 5
阅读全文